poultice
n : a soft usu. heated and sometimes medicated mass spread on cloth and applied to sores or other lesions to supply moist warmth, relieve pain, or act as a counterirritant or antiseptic - called also cataplasm , vt, -ticed -tic*ing : to apply a poultice to .
